    These belong to the Academy of Fine Arts. For example, Tianjin University has the Animation Department of the Academy of Fine Arts of Tianjin University.

    This shows that you must study art, and the specialty of the test is the art college entrance examination.

    Then you find an art training class to paint, and when Tianjin University is recruiting art, you will take their school's art exam.

    Then go to the general college entrance examination of culture.

    There are no requirements for junior high school and test scores to go to Japan, so don't worry. However, there are very few exceptions to language schools and universities.

    If you want to learn manga or anime, you must have received more formal professional skills training in art, and it is difficult to develop amateur learning. There are people who come from business backgrounds, but you shouldn't have their talents. This is not only the need for future examinations, but also the need for one's own academic development.

    Chinese universities can learn much more than Japanese universities, but many people don't. However, Japan does have an advantage in the field of manga--- but it is not Japanese universities that have the advantage, but vocational schools and studios. There are very few universities in Japan that offer such majors, and most of them are mediocre.
